I think most people here will agree that OEM is ideal for your DD, but there are also some very quality aftermarket parts out there. Avoid parts from ebay if you can, they are really hit or miss in the quality department. If you search for things on sites like BavAuto, OEMBimmerParts, FCP Euro, or ECSTuning, you'll find an assortment of generally high quality aftermarket parts and plenty of OEM parts.
